We recently made a day visit to the Forever Resort - Blyde Canyon which is around 5km north of the famous Three Rondavels viewpoint to enjoy the hiking trails situated within their property. To make use of these grounds, simply pull up to the reception office just before the entry gate. At the office, you can sign in for Day Visitor access (R150 per person as of July 2024). The staff at the desk will provide you a map which includes a handful of trails and show you where you can park and how to access the trails. ||On the day, we combined the Leopard Trail and Guinea Fowl Trails which made for several hours of very nice hiking (9.5 km) and total upward ascension of around 150 metres. The vast majority of the trails are natural and in pretty good condition but plenty of up and down climbing so best to have good shoes on the day. Expect a fair bit of exposure so have sufficient sunscreen, a good hat, towel and plenty of water, especially on hot days. ||During the hike, we started with the Leopard Trail which affords several excellent viewpoints into the Blyde River Canyon and of the Three Rondavels. With good sky conditions, these are 'WOW' stops along the trail. We spotted quite a few hyrax and different bird species. Heard an antelope barking but were not close enough to spot it. Once you descend into a spring area of the Guinea Fowl Trail, you encounter two really nice natural pools. Seems you can swim in these but the water was too cold during our winter hike so we just pressed on. ||The terrain between the Leopard and Guinea Fowl trails is quite different, giving a unique feel to both trails. Combined these trails took us around 3.5 hours to complete including a fair number of stops along the way for picture taking and rest/water breaks. Would gladly return to repeat this hike next time we are staying in the region and looking for good hiking opportunities.

I was here hiking, on a day's permit. We did the Leopard trail and Guinea fowl trail. The hike has the best views of the 3 Rondavels. The waterfalls are excellent, the trail is not too hard. Its a 4 hour hike.
